Wells Fargo AM launches multi-asset income and factor funds

Wells Fargo Asset Management (WFAM) has launched a factor-enhanced equity strategy and multi-income fund as part of the company’s aim to develop “innovative solutions” that help clients achieve their goals.

Both funds are Ucits compliant and will be available to both institutional and retail investors, and have been added to the Wells Fargo (Lux) worldwide fund.

The Global Multi-Asset Income Fund will be WFAM’s multi-asset solution team’s first international fund.

“These funds are great examples of that commitment and our goal to be a best-in-class problem-solver and partner for our clients,” said WFAM’s head of international distribution Deidre Flood.

“With these new funds, we can offer clients an opportunity to diversify their income portfolio and their global equity portfolio by leveraging the proven expertise of the multi-asset solutions and analytic Investors teams.”
